#b151a2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b151a2 is composed of 69.4% red, 31.8%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.2%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 309.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 50.6%. #b151a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a2ff with #630045.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

#b151a2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b151a2 has RGB values of R:177, G:81,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.08,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11620770.

Shades and Tints of #b151a2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f4f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b151a2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8a7887 is the less saturated color, while #ff03d7 is the most saturated one.
